What is Northern Solar Holdings Bhd Cash Conversion Cycle?

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d XKLS:0340 +0.75% 19 Cash Conversion Cycle is 116.69 as of Mar. 2026. GuruFocus rates XKLS:0340 with a GF Score™ of 19/100. The stock has 4 warning signs investors should review.

Cash Conversion Cycle is one of several measures of management effectiveness. It equals Days Sales Outstanding + Days Inventory - Days Payable.

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Days Sales Outstanding for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 152.45.
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Days Inventory for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 97.23.
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Days Payable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 132.99.
Therefore,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Cash Conversion Cycle (CCC) for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 116.69.


Northern Solar Holdings Bhd  (XKLS:0340) Cash Conversion Cycle Explanation

Generally, the lower this number is, the better for the company. Although it should be combined with other metrics (such as ROE % and ROA %), it can be especially useful for comparing close competitors, because the company with the lowest CCC is often the one with better management.


Be Aware

CCC is most effective with retail-type companies, which have inventories that are sold to customers. Consulting businesses, software companies and insurance companies are all examples of companies for whom this metric is meaningless.

The CCC is one of several tools that can help you evaluate management, especially if it is calculated for several consecutive time periods and for several competitors. Decreasing or steady CCCs are good, while rising ones should motivate you to dig a bit deeper.

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d Cash Conversion Cycle Calculation

Cash Conversion Cycle (CCC) measures how fast a company can convert cash on hand into even more cash on hand. This metric looks at the amount of time needed to sell inventory, the amount of time needed to collect receivables and the length of time the company is afforded to pay its bills without incurring penalties.

Cash Conversion Cycle is one of several measures of management effectiveness.

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Cash Conversion Cycle for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Cash Conversion Cycle=Days Sales Outstanding +Days Inventory-Days Payable
=86.34+44.53-59.78
=71.09

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d's Cash Conversion Cycle for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Cash Conversion Cycle=Days Sales Outstanding+Days Inventory-Days Payable
=152.45+97.23-132.99
=116.69

Northern Solar Holdings Bhd Business Description

Address No. 3, Jalan SS20/27, Units 8-01 and 8-02, Level 8, Menara Lagenda, Petaling Jaya, SGR, MYS, 47400
Northern Solar Holdings Bhd Group is principally involved in the EPCC of solar PV systems, Generation of renewable energy, and O&M of solar PV equipment and systems. Its EPCC of solar PV systems involves the provision of engineering design and planning, procurement and supply, construction, installation, testing, and commissioning of solar PV systems for commercial, industrial, and residential buildings. The Group owns, operates, and maintains rooftop solar PV systems that generate and sell electricity to NEM and SELCO consumers in Peninsular Malaysia. Its O&M of solar PV equipment and systems involves providing O&M services for solar PV equipment and systems installed in commercial, industrial, & residential buildings. The majority of revenue is derived from the EPCC of solar PV systems.
